Sounds more like the bushings. But, while you are replacing the bushings, it wouldn't hurt to replace the gear. I have done one side of mine. I still have to do the passenger side. It isn't hard, just time consuming. Took me about 2 hours, taking my time, to do the one side. The other side shouldn't take as long, now that I know what I am doing. :D When I opened up the motor, the bushings from the factory were dust. I upgraded the gear at the same time to a brass gear. You can get the kits that have the gear and bushings for $59.99 through Ecklers, Mid America, etc. The bushings alone are less than $10 per side. I wouldn't bother with putting another plastic gear in...although, they do sell them for around $25 each.
